$27, Make It Happen! A Guide to Frugal Living$
Living frugally can't to mean sacrificing your happiness. It's all about making wise choices that help you live a fulfilling life without exhausting the bank. With a little planning, you can accomplish your goals and savor all that life has to offer, even on a limited budget.
Here are some tips to get you started:
- Monitor your spending to see where your money is going.
- Prepare meals at home instead of eating out.
- Discover free or low-cost activities
- Shop around for the best offers
Remember, frugal living is not about deprivation; it's about making your resources wisely to live a more joyful life.

Master Your Money with $27
Taking control of your finances can feel daunting, but it doesn't have to be a big overhaul. With just $27, you can launch your budgeting journey and lay the foundation for a more secure financial future. This small contribution can make a huge impact. Start by creating a simple budget using a notebook, track your daily expenses, and identify areas where you can save. Even little changes can add up over time.
- Employ cash for everyday spending to stay more mindful of your money flow.
- Prepare your own lunch and snacks instead of buying them often.
- Look for discounts and promotions on the items you require.
Remember, budgeting is a process. Be patient with yourself and celebrate your achievements along the way. By starting small and persisting committed, you can achieve your financial goals.
